To fill E based on range in D:

Sub fill()
Dim lastrow As Long

lastrow = Worksheets("Sheet1").Cells(Rows.Count, "D").End(xlUp).Row
Range("E1").AutoFill Range("E1:E" & lastrow), xlFillCopy

End Sub

There are other options for the type parm.

Maybe you can use: xlFillCopy

If you can't one type for all the columns, maybe you can do it column by column
specifying the type of fill you want.

Bishop wrote:

I have the following code:

.Range("A1:E1").Select
Selection.AutoFill Destination:=Range("A1:E" & MCLastRow), Type:=xlFillDefault

The problem is B1 and E1 have a month and a number respectively. I want the
same month and same number to filldown but it's incrementing like this:

January 1
February 2
March 3
etc.

I want it to fill down like this:

January 1
January 1
January 1

How do I make this happen?
